  • The Future of Trio: A Next-Gen Automated Insulin Delivery System
    Sep 16 2024

    Trio, a new automated insulin delivery system built by the open-source community, has officially launched as an evolution of iAPS. Trio offers improvements with a focus on safety and community feedback. I’m joined by two key admins of Trio, to discuss its future advancements, including a sleek redesign, faster performance, and expanded caregiver functions. We also touch on how users are achieving over 80% time in range without needing to bolus before meals—showcasing just how transformative this system can be.

  • The Truth Behind CGM Accuracy - Why MARD is Misleading
    Aug 26 2024

    MARD (Mean Absolute Relative Difference) is often linked to continuous glucose monitor accuracy, but did you know there’s no universal standard for how companies measure it? In this episode, Tim Street from Diabettech dives into the lack of regulation in CGM clinical trials, revealing how manufacturers might manipulate MARD to appear more accurate.

  • CamAPS FX - Inside the Latest FDA Cleared AID System
    Aug 19 2024

    CamAPS FX is the latest FDA cleared automated insulin delivery system for ages 2 and up, including during pregnancy. This app connects with a CGM and insulin pump to automate insulin delivery, simplifying diabetes management. Used in 17 European countries and expanding to New Zealand and Canada, CamAPS FX was developed by Dr. Roman Hovorka after 20 years of research at Cambridge University. Discover Dr. Hovorka's story and the impact of CamAPS FX in this episode.

  • Have You Heard of an Insulin Patch? Meet CeQur Simplicity
    Aug 5 2024

    CeQur Simplicity is an innovative insulin patch designed to function like traditional insulin injections. This device is applied directly to the user's body, delivering 2 units of insulin with each click through its cannula. It is intended for meal coverage and correction doses, complementing long-acting insulin. I had the opportunity to speak with CeQur's CEO to learn more about the device's functionality, its current user base, and future developments.
